Wiki Links#
Foam enables you to Link pages together using [[file-name]] annotations (i.e. [[media-wiki]] links).
- Type
[[and start typing a file name for autocompletion. - Note that your file names should be in
lower-dash-case.md, and your wiki links should reference file names exactly:[[lower-dash-case]], not[[Lower Dash Case]]. - See link-formatting-and-autocompletion for more information, and how to setup your link autocompletions to make this easier.
Cmd+Click(Ctrl+Clickon Windows ) on file name to navigate to file (F12also works while your cursor is on the file name)Cmd+Click(Ctrl+Clickon Windows ) on non-existent file to create that file in the workspace.
If the
F12shortcut feels unnatural you can rebind it at File > Preferences > Keyboard Shortcuts by searching foreditor.action.revealDefinition.

Markdown compatibility#
The Foam for VSCode extension automatically generates link-reference-definitions at the bottom of the file to make wiki-links compatible with Markdown tools and parsers.
